WebA New Concealed Handgun Permit costs $90.00, which includes the $10.00 fingerprinting fee. A Renewal Concealed Handgun Permit costs $75.00. A Duplicate Concealed Weapon Permit Costs $15.00. For a CHANGE OF ADDRESS you MUST have a valid Cabarrus County Concealed Carry Permit.
